FAQ

Can it be done on other classes?
This build can also be done on a Ranger, and can be argued to be more efficient. However, I believe the attack speed node in the ranger tree isn't necessary, just more convenient while leveling. Its also nice for leveling due to the plethora of 2h nodes down there that you can take and later spec out of.

How does the build feel?
Very fast clear speed, while still being extremely tanky. With ondar's guile and acrobatics there is practically no damage taken, on top of that you run an immortal call with cast on damage taken to stop anything else that sneaks through your insane dodge. Reflect maps are a joke.

How gear dependent is this build?
Not too bad. Obviously your damage is going to suffer if you don't have a good dagger and gear with crit on it, early on this may feel slow till you can fix your crit. I recommend leveling as a 2h spectral throw and making the switch when you get a decent dagger. Otherwise just look for gear with life and resists like normal. An amulet or rings with life leech will be enough to keep you alive. If you do a crazy map consider swapping in life leech instead of added fire. I haven't had to do this. Get evasion gear, if you find some nice pieces of evasion energy shield gear consider going Elderitch Battery for easier mana management. Which I have done because of my beast shield. Consider something like rainbowstrides for boots. They go well with this build. Otherwise, no uniques are required.


Gear and build

Bandits
Normal: Help Oak - Life
Cruel: Help Oak - 18% Phys Dmg
Merciless: Kill All for the skill point (Or help oak for endurance charge, useful for immortal call's duration, or help alira for the power charge if you plan on modifying this build for power charges which can be effective if done correctly)

Gems and Links Required & Suggested!
The main link you're going to use for spectral throw is as follows:
4L: Spectral Throw, LMP, Phys Proj Attk Dmg, and either added fire or increased crit
5L: same, except added fire AND increased crit
6L: add faster attacks <- This will make the build feel really smooth
Recommend quality gems across the board here. They all benefit from it.

Another required setup for this build:
Immortal Call, Cast on Damage Taken, enduring cry, if you have a 4L add enfeeble.
This 3-4L will save your life. When you attack a phys/ele reflect mob Cast on Damage Taken will proc enduring cry which gives endurance charges, then immortal call is casted automatically preventing you from taking a deadly crit to your face. Then on top of that they get enfeebled so any further damage is reduced. This is all performed simultaneously.
Recommend quality immortal call for slightly longer duration. Enduring cry grabs a larger area with more quality, but not really needed.

For single target here is the link.
Double strike, multistrike, melee phys DMG, add melee splash if you want it to also be aoe.
Recommend all quality gems here too, as it will massively boost your single target dps.

Auras:
Grace, Hatred, Reduced Mana
An alternative version of crit dagger goes to the templar and marauder tree, grabs all the reduced mana nodes along the way and runs alpha's howl (Dominion's 1mo Build) but imo its not worth it and makes the build more gear dependent than it really needs to be.

Recommendations for gear

Stat priority: Life -> Resists -> Global Crit Damage -> Global Crit Chance -> Life Leech

YOU MUST USE EVASION GEAR FOR THIS BUILD! Without it there are a lot of different choices that need to be made in the tree and play style.

For a dagger look for high phys damage with crit (NOT spell Crit) and APS. Basically my dagger. There are a few crazy daggers you can mirror on hc I believe if you can't find one yourself.

Substitutions
You could grab the evasion+life nodes in the ranger start if you're struggling for life and evasion on your gear. If you're over 4200 life you should be fine in higher level maps.
